DNA分子计算机是一种生物化学计算机,具有高度并行性、大容量、低能耗的特点。目前关于DNA分子计算机的研究主要是抽象的计算模型和原理性的试验。介绍了DNA分子的组成、置换DNA分子链中部分碱基序列的生物置换操作方法和DNA图灵机的结构,提出了DNA逻辑运算器,并应用活性DNA分子完成逻辑运算。
DNA molecular computer is a biochemical computer, with a high degree of parallelism, high-capacity, low-power characteristics. At present, the research on DNA molecule computer is mainly abstract calculation model and principle experiment. The composition of DNA molecule, the method of biological substitution for replacing part of the base sequence in DNA molecular chain, and the structure of DNA Turing machine are introduced. The DNA logical operator is presented and the logical operation of active DNA molecule is completed.
